Slots are a type of casino game that uses reels and a random number generator to produce winning combinations. They can be played online or at live casinos. The payout percentage for slot games is usually higher online than in live casinos, but this can vary from game to game.

Paylines, also known as win lines or paylines, are the ways in which you can win on a slot machine. They can be simple and straight or take a zig-zag shape and run across the reels.

There are many different types of slot machines, including fruit machine-style slots and video slots. Some slots feature just one payline while others have a variety of paylines, and some even offer adjustable paylines.
